Understanding Fascia and SoffitWhat is Fascia?
Fascia describes the horizontal board that runs along the roof's edge. It is typically the noticeable trim used to connect the roofline to the home's exterior walls. The fascia board plays an important role in supporting the lower edge of the roofing system, connecting the gutters, and often adding a completing touch to the architectural design of your house.
What is Soffit?
Soffit is the product that covers the underside of overhanging eaves. It fills the space between the roofline and the exterior wall, offering complete coverage while boosting the overall appearance of the eaves. Soffits are vital for ventilation, as they enable air to stream into the attic area, helping to preserve proper temperature balance and avoid wetness accumulation.
Why Upgrade Fascia and Soffit?
Updating fascia and soffit components can yield a host of benefits, consisting of:
Aesthetic Appeal: New fascia and soffit materials can complement the style of your home, elevating its curb appeal.Security from Moisture: Poorly maintained fascia and soffit can rot or become infested with insects. Upgrading with moisture-resistant products supplies much better defense.Improved Ventilation: Well-designed soffits improve attic ventilation, which can cause energy cost savings while minimizing the risk of ice dams in winter season.Increased Property Value: An aesthetically attractive and well-maintained exterior can improve your home's market price.Lowered Maintenance: Modern products frequently have better durability and require less maintenance compared to standard wood options.Update Options: Materials and Styles

Updating fascia and soffit needs a detailed technique to ensure resilience and appropriate function. Here's a quick outline of the installation process:
Assessment: Evaluate the existing condition of your fascia and soffit. Search for indications of rot, damage, or bugs.
Material Selection: Choose the appropriate materials based on aesthetic appeals, maintenance preferences, and spending plan.
Preparation: Remove the old fascia and soffit materials carefully. Make sure all areas are clean and devoid of particles.
Installation:
Install the new soffit panels, making sure appropriate ventilation.Connect the fascia boards, securing them securely and looking for any gaps where wetness might get in.
Finishing Touches: Paint or seal the brand-new products as needed and install seamless gutters, ensuring they are safely connected to the fascia.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)1. What is the perfect time for fascia and soffit upgrades?
The perfect time for these upgrades is normally throughout spring or early fall when climate condition are moderate. Avoiding severe temperature levels can assist guarantee the materials set appropriately and keep their shape.
2. How do I know if my fascia and soffit need to be replaced?
Signs of damage include peeling paint, sagging boards, water damage, or visible gaps. If you can see rot or bug infestations, it's time to consider an upgrade.
3. Can I set up fascia and soffit upgrades myself?
While some house owners might feel positive in DIY installations, hiring experts is frequently suggested. They bring proficiency and guarantee that the installation fulfills regional building regulations.
4. What should I search for in a contractor?
When selecting a contractor, look for licenses and insurance, request for recommendations, and check out reviews. It's advantageous to get several quotes to ensure you get a fair rate.
5. How much does it normally cost to update fascia and soffit?
The expense can differ significantly based upon factors such as material choice, labor costs, and the total size of your home. Typically, homeowners may spend in between ₤ 1,500 and ₤ 5,000.
